86 persons die in petrol tanker explosion in Niger state

Eighty-Six persons have been reported burnt to death in a petrol tanker detached from its head and fell near roadside shanties in Dikko Niger State which resulted in an explosion, while the fuel-laden tanker, was said to belong to HMY Oil and Gas.

Penpushing reports that the incident was reported to have occurred on Saturday and as at Sunday during a visit to the scene, fuel still dripping from the fallen tanker, while number of the corpses as at the time of filing this report have been buried.

The Niger State Emergency Management Agency (NSEMA), Director-General, Abdullahi Baba-Arah explained that the bodies were recovered and buried in a coordinated effort by the agency, Gurara local government area authorities, and volunteers.

Penpushing further reports that Baba-Arah, disclosed that the mass burial was done on Saturday between 5 p.m. and midnight, and expressed appreciation to volunteers who helped in the burial process, including evacuating the bodies from the accident scene.

The Niger State Sector Commander of the Federal Road Safety Corps (FRSC), Kumar Tsukwam, explained that the tanker, with registration number KBG-103-XAX, was loaded with 60,000 litres of petrol in Lagos and was heading to Gwagwalada in the Federal Capital Territory (FCT).

Penpushing also reports that he stated that the fuel-laden tanker, belonging to HMY Oil and Gas, detached from its head and fell near roadside shanties in Dikko around 7 a.m, and thereafter exploded two hours later killing scores and injuring others.

The Head of the National Emergency Management Agency (NEMA) operational office in Minna, Niger State, , Hussaini Isah when contacted said efforts would be made to cordon off the scene, where scavengers were sighted rummaging the shanties gutted by the fire.

Penpushing reports that Isah said the agency had contacted the police and informed them about the spill, adding that the fire service and other emergency workers had been put on standby.

“We have contacted the police and informed them about the spill. The police will come to disperse the people there. We will get cordoning tape to seal off the place,” he assured.
